.GLB is STK Globe File

File used by STK, a program used for modeling and operating missions for space, defense systems, and electronic systems; stores a globe, which is a 3D model of simulated or real world terrain; used for sharing globes with other STK users; can be imported and exported using STK's Globe Manager component.

GLB files can also be uploaded to a Globeserver, which hosts files for multi-user access.

Glulx Blorb Game File

Category: Game Files Format: Binary

Game file created in the Glulx Blorb format, a format used for bundling different game resource files into a single archive; may contain graphics, level information, music, or other data; used by games such as DemonStar, a vertical scrolling shooter game that takes place in outer space.

GLB files were originally designed for use with "Z-machine" text adventure games, but has been adapted for other types of games.

Binary GL Transmission Format File

Developer by: The Khronos Group Category: 3D Image Files Format: Binary

A GLB file contains a 3D model saved in the GL Transmission Format (glTF). It stores information about a 3D model, such as node hierarchy, cameras, and materials, animations, and meshes in binary format. GLB files are the binary version of .GLTF files.

GLB files can be used to save and share digital assets between different 3D modeling tools, similarly to .DAE files. However, they are also optimized for download speed and load time at runtime, which makes them easier to use in mobile- and web- based 3D modeling programs. They are also a more streamlined format for uploading and downloading from online digital asset databases, such as 3D Warehouse and Remix 3D.

GLB files are similar to GLTF files in that they may include embedded resources or may reference external resources. If a GLB file comes with separate resources, they most likely will be the following files:

  • Binary (.BIN) files - One or more BIN files that contain animation, geometry, and other data.
  • Shader (GLSL) files - One or more GLSL files that contain shaders.
  • Image (.JPG, .PNG, etc.) files - One or more files that contain textures for the 3D model.

The glTF is developed to be an efficient, extensible, interoperable format for the transmission and loading of 3D content. The goals of the format include, compact file sizes, fast loading, complete 3D scene representation, runtime independence, and extensibility to accompany further development.
